Colts sign S Khari Willis, CB Marvell Tell to rookie contracts

The Indianapolis Colts have signed cornerback Marvell Tell and safety Khari Willis to rookie contracts, the team announced Monday.

Willis, who was drafted in the fourth round, was a top target for the Colts. They traded up 20 spots to get the Michigan State product, giving their two fourth-round picks to the Oakland Raiders in exchange.

The Colts liked Willis’ game so much they were willing to draft him in the third round. When he was available on Day 3, they didn’t want to leave it up to chance.

Tell, who was one of the Colts’ fifth-round picks, will be making the switch from safety to cornerback. The Colts are hoping his elite athleticism and length will help him turn into an eventual asset in the secondary.

The Colts were able to grab Tell in the fifth round after they added the selection in the trade with the Cleveland Browns in the second round of the draft.

With Willis and Tell having signed their rookie contracts, the Colts now have seven of their 10 draft picks under contract.

The only players left to sign their deals are cornerback Rock Ya-Sin, wide receiver Parris Campbell and linebacker Bobby Okereke.
